The Organization:
The group was founded in 1983 by area residents concerned about the nuclear
weapons programs and environmental pollution at the Lawrence Livermore
National Laboratory, a U.S. Dept. of Energy facility whose mission since
1952 has been to design and test nuclear weapons. Tri-Valley CAREs is the
primary community group monitoring Livermore Lab activities. Tri-Valley
CAREs also participates in several coalitions of groups that share similar
goals of peace, justice and a healthy environment. Tri-Valley CAREs has
been a member of the nation-wide Alliance for Nuclear Accountability since
1989, and is a co-founding member of the Abolition 2000 global movement for
the elimination of nuclear weapons, the U.S. Campaign to Abolish Nuclear
Weapons and the Back From the Brink Campaign to get nuclear weapons taken
off hair-trigger alert. (More information can be found on Tri-Valley CAREs'
website at http://www.igc/org/tvc.)

Program Associate:
Will perform research, analysis, writing and public education duties on
select nuclear weapons and waste topics in support of the organization's
program goals. Our programs include: (1) redefining the Dept. of Energy's
so-called "Stockpile Stewardship" program in order to prevent the
development of new nuclear weapons; (2) stopping the National Ignition
Facility, a nuclear weapons research facility being built at Livermore Lab;
(3) investigating the potential impacts of nuclear activities on community
health; (4) promoting cleanup of radioactive and toxic pollutants; and, (5)
safeguarding the community from future contamination.
